About this vintage design furniture
This is a nice example of the famous Swan chair designed by Arne Jacobsen in 1956 and, along with it's big brother, the Egg chair, was designed for use in thwe SAS Hotel in Copenhagen, and proved so popular that they have been in production ever since, albeit with slight differences to the bases

About the designer
Arne Emil JACOBSEN
1902 - 1971Arne Emil Jacobsen is a Danish architect and designer. He is one of the most influential 20th-century designers, and embodies the so-called "functionalist" movement.
